What the Data Says About Brock
The Social Security Administration has registered 43,231 babies named Brock between 1914 and 2024, spanning 111 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a boy's name, Brock currently holds the #705 rank among boys for 2024. The name reached its historical peak in 2003, when 1,378 babies received it in a single year.
Decade-level aggregation shows that Brock performed strongest in the 2000s, accumulating 12,441 births during that ten-year window. Across the 12 decades of recorded activity, Brock shows a clear decline from its mid-century high. Geographically, the name is most concentrated in California, which accounts for 2,700 births — the largest state-level total in the dataset — followed by Ohio and Texas. In total, SSA state-level files list Brock in 49 of the 51 U.S. reporting jurisdictions.

These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 43,231 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
